Proton made history today as it took its inaugural step into the electric vehicle (EV) market with the launch of the highly anticipated Proton e.MAS 7, Malaysia’s first national EV. The launch, officiated by Prime Minister YAB Dato’ Seri Anwar Ibrahim, marks a significant milestone in Malaysia’s journey towards sustainable mobility and a lower carbon footprint.

A Collaborative Effort for a Greener Malaysia

The Proton e.MAS 7 represents the culmination of over 700,000 man-hours of engineering and testing by Proton and its strategic partner, Geely. The electric SUV underwent rigorous trials, including 100,000km of testing across Malaysia’s diverse terrains and extreme weather conditions, solidifying its status as a groundbreaking vehicle.

The launch is aligned with the National Energy Transition Roadmap (NETR), which aims to transform Malaysia into a net-zero emissions nation by 2050. The e.MAS 7 underscores Proton’s commitment to contributing to this vision while also strengthening its position as a leader in the EV segment.

A Technological Marvel with Advanced Features

The Proton e.MAS 7 is offered in two variants—Prime and Premium—and is available in five distinctive colours: Platinum Silver, Turquoise Green, Slate Grey, Quartz Rose, and Lithium White. The SUV is built on the Global Modular Architecture (GMA) platform and is powered by an innovative 12-in-1 intelligent electric propulsion system. It also incorporates Cell-to-Body (CTB) battery technology and features the cutting-edge Aegis Short-Blade Battery, a next-generation lithium iron phosphate (LFP) battery designed for exceptional safety, efficiency, and performance.

The e.MAS 7’s electric drive unit delivers 214hp of power and 320Nm of torque, enabling the SUV to accelerate from 0 to 100km/h in just 6.9 seconds. Its stopping power is equally impressive, with the vehicle able to brake from 100km/h to a complete stop within 35 meters. The Prime variant is equipped with a 49.52kWh battery offering a WLTP range of 345km, while the Premium variant boasts a 60.22kWh battery, extending the range to 410km. Both models support DC fast charging, allowing for a 30% to 80% charge in just 20 minutes.

Inside, the e.MAS 7 combines cutting-edge technology with comfort. Features include ventilated seats, a 15.4-inch 2.5K resolution touchscreen, 16-speaker Flyme Sound with WANOS System, and best-in-class 256-color ambient lighting. The SUV also offers practical storage solutions with 33 compartments and provides access to an integrated charging map, which covers over 1,700 charging points nationwide through partnerships with leading charge point operators.

Competitive Pricing and Special Launch Benefits

Proton has priced the e.MAS 7 competitively to ensure its accessibility. The Prime variant is priced at RM109,800, while the Premium variant is priced at RM123,800.

To celebrate the launch, Proton is offering special rebates of RM4,000 for the first 3,000 customers, bringing the prices down to RM105,800 (Prime) and RM119,800 (Premium). Additional benefits worth up to RM8,000 include a complimentary 7kW home charger, a V2L adapter, unlimited internet data for five years, and extended warranties for the vehicle and its high-voltage battery.

Future Plans and International Ambitions

Proton has ambitious plans to expand its footprint in the EV market, both locally and internationally. PRO-NET CEO Zhang Qiang shared that the company plans to export the e.MAS 7 to markets such as Singapore, Trinidad & Tobago, Mauritius, and Nepal starting next year. The company has also appointed 37 dealers nationwide, with 30 of them expected to be fully operational by the end of 2024.

With the launch of the Proton e.MAS 7, the company has set a new benchmark for innovation and sustainability in the Malaysian automotive industry, driving the nation closer to a greener, electrified future.

Proton has unveiled the ProCare Smart Plan (PSP), a prepaid service package designed to offer significant savings and unparalleled convenience for both new and existing Proton car owners. Currently available for the Proton Saga, Proton X90, and the upcoming 2025 Proton X70, the PSP provides customers with savings of up to RM670, depending on the model, making vehicle maintenance more affordable and hassle-free.

The PSP is particularly advantageous for new car buyers, offering flexible three- or five-year service packages. This initiative ensures up to 15% savings on maintenance costs compared to conventional service plans. All services are performed at Proton’s authorized 3S/4S dealerships, guaranteeing the use of genuine Proton parts and expert care from skilled technicians. Additionally, the PSP benefits are transferable to new owners if the car is sold, provided the package remains valid. This feature not only helps manage ownership costs but also enhances the resale value of Proton vehicles, offering long-term financial benefits.

Proton recorded 12,194 units in total sales (domestic and export) for November 2024, marking a 4.7% decrease compared to October. This aligns with the 4.1% contraction in Malaysia’s total industry volume (TIV) for the month. However, Proton’s year-to-date (YTD) sales reached 137,751 units, securing its position as the second most popular automotive brand in the country with an estimated 18.2% market share for November and 18.8% YTD.

Despite the monthly dip, Malaysia’s automotive sector remains robust, with an estimated 731,026 units sold YTD, about 10,000 more than the same period in 2023. The market is on course to surpass 800,000 units, setting a new annual record and establishing Malaysia as the second-largest passenger vehicle market in ASEAN for 2024.

Proton X70: Back on Top in the C-Segment SUV Category

  • November Sales: 1,065 units (+7.7% MoM)
  • YTD Sales: 7,536 units
  • The 2025 Proton X70, launched in August, features updated styling, upgraded ADAS Level 2 safety, and competitive pricing. It reclaimed the top spot among C-segment SUVs priced below RM130,000.

Proton X50: Undisputed King of B-Segment SUVs

  • November Sales: 1,911 units
  • YTD Sales: 21,033 units
  • Malaysia’s fastest-selling SUV continues its dominance since its 2020 launch.

Proton has introduced the X50 Sport Edition at the Kuala Lumpur International Mobility Show (KLIMS) 2024, a special version of its popular compact SUV that boasts aesthetics and exclusive enhancements. Based on the X50 Premium variant, this new edition retains the impressive performance and safety features of its predecessor while adding a sportier appeal to attract style-conscious buyers.

The exterior of the X50 Sport Edition showcases a commanding presence with its Quartz Black body colour, accented by Red skirting on the front, rear, side panels, lower grille, and rear bumper. Red decals complement these accents, enhancing the vehicle’s dynamic appeal. The addition of 18-inch black alloy wheels completes the aggressive and sporty exterior design, ensuring the SUV stands out on the road.

Inside, the X50 Sport Edition continues to impress with its premium upgrades. A wireless charging pad offers added convenience for tech-savvy drivers, while limited edition carpets, scuff plates, and a boot tray improve both functionality and style. These interior enhancements provide a luxurious touch to an already well-appointed cabin.

Under the hood, the X50 Sport Edition is powered by the same reliable 1.5L TGDi engine paired with a 7-speed dual-clutch transmission (DCT), delivering 177PS and 255Nm of torque. The advanced ADAS (Advanced Driver Assistance System) suite is also unchanged, offering safety features such as Adaptive Cruise Control, Autonomous Emergency Braking (AEB), and Lane Keep Assist.

No pricing details were given but the X50 Premium variant is priced at RM101,800, and the Sport Edition is expected to carry a modest premium due to its exclusive design and feature enhancements when it goes on sale later.

With its striking sporty aesthetics, practical interior upgrades, and proven performance capabilities, the Proton X50 Sport Edition is poised to capture the interest of customers seeking a stylish yet dynamic compact SUV.

Sebagai sebahagian daripada usaha tanggungjawab sosial korporat (CSR)  yang berterusan, pengeluar kereta nasional Proton baru-baru ini bekerjasama dengan pertubuhan bukan  kerajaan (NGO) alam sekitar tempatan, MY Clean Beach, untuk menangani isu-isu alam sekitar yang mendesak di Pantai Batu Laut. Ia adalah sebuah pantai terletak kurang dari dua jam pemanduan dari Kuala Lumpur, di antara  Pantai Morib dan Tanjung Sepat di sepanjang pesisir Selat Melaka. 

Aktiviti pembersihan pantai selama dua jam yang melibatkan 42 sukarelawan dari pengurusan Proton, ahli  Kelab Proton Edar, dan NGO memberi tumpuan kepada dua kawasan utama di pantai: kawasan bakau dan  kawasan pelawat tempatan. Pasukan itu berjaya membersihkan 338.5 kilogram sampah, termasuk 263.95  kilogram sampah biasa, 38 kilogram barang besar, 3.5 kilogram tin/logam, 19.5 kilogram plastik, 14 kilogram kaca,  dan 148 puntung rokok. Selain itu, 46 penyedut plastik telah dikutip, yang turut menyumbang kepada pemulihan  keindahan semula jadi pantai tersebut.
